This week on The Tragically Hip On Shuffle, we pulled a heavyweight.
Nautical Disaster.
jD is joined by Scott from Lunenburg and Dave from St. Louis for a deep dive into one of the most cinematic, structurally daring, and emotionally layered songs in The Tragically Hip catalogue.
From that opening Gord Sinclair bassline to the fade-up intro, no traditional chorus, and the full minute-plus instrumental outro, this episode unpacks why Nautical Disaster breaks the rules — and why it still works.
As jD puts it, it’s “a rhythm poem” and possibly the keystone of Day for Night .
- First memories of hearing Nautical Disaster live and on record
- The Day for Night era shift from Fully Completely
- The song’s unconventional structure (no chorus, fade-in, extended outro)
- Gord Downie’s lyrical cadence and conversational storytelling
- The “parasites in your blood” imagery and themes of empathy and survival
- The role of the MuchMusic video and the SNL performance in expanding the band’s reach
- The ongoing debate: historical event or metaphorical shipwreck?
Scott, a longtime broadcaster and station owner, breaks down the musicianship — especially Sinclair’s bass work — while Dave reflects on discovering The Hip from the U.S. through MuchMusic tapes and the cult-like conversion experience .
Thirty-plus years later, the panel agrees: this one has no shelf life.
It’s cinematic. It’s conversational. It’s haunting without being theatrical. And it rewards repeat listens in a way casual fans may miss on first pass .
